NJ Devils' 2022-23 schedule released by NHL: Five games to keep an eye on
The NHL offseason is heating up, which means a look ahead to next season is already happening. On Wednesday, the NHL released the full schedule for the 2022-23 season for all 32 of its teams.
The Devils will open up the slate on Thursday, Oct. 13 in Philadelphia before returning to New Jersey for their home opener on Saturday, Oct. 15 against the Red Wings.
The Devils' home schedule includes 17 weekend dates: Four Friday games, nine Saturday games and four Sunday contests. There will also be eight Thursday games on the calendar.
Here are significant dates to keep in mind for the Devils throughout the season:
Home opener: October 15 vs. Detroit
The first time fans will see the Devils on the ice of Prudential Center this season comes on October 15, the same date as last season's home opener. That game saw Dougie Hamilton christen his first shift in New Jersey with a goal and Jack Hughes end the game with an overtime goal and memorable celebration. It brought great energy for the franchise to start the season before injuries and poor play came later. Will the 2022-23 bring better fortune for the future?
Hughes vs. Hughes: November 1 at Vancouver
The month of November features two Canadian road trips and 10 of the 11 games before Thanksgiving against teams from our neighbors to the north. It all begins on November 1 with a family affair between young stars for each team. Jack Hughes will face his brother Quinn for the first of two matchups this season. It will not feature the third Hughes brother as Devils prospect Luke will return to the University of Michigan in the fall.
No. 1 vs. No. 2?: November 15 at Montreal
In the city where the schedule was released, the new season will kick off officially Thursday with the first round of the NHL Entry Draft. Montreal and New Jersey have the first two picks of the draft and it remains uncertain who both teams will end up with, assuming they hold on to their picks. Could the players drafted Thursday return to the site of the draft and face off on November 15? It's possible.
Road trip prep: January 7 vs. N.Y. Rangers
The longest road trip, in terms of both miles and length, is a five-game road trip that comes in early January. Before the Devils travel to Carolina, Anaheim, Los Angeles San Jose and Seattle, there will be an afternoon matchup with the rival Rangers. That road trip seems custom made to be a defining point for the season if the Devils hope to be competitive in the standings, so the Rangers have a chance to really sour things for the Devils before an important trip.
New rivalry renewed: February 9 vs. Seattle
It'll be the second season for the Devils to face the Kraken, but don't think that Devils fans have forgotten. It was the expansion Kraken coming to Prudential Center in early October and a damaging hit that sent Jack Hughes off the ice for 17 games with a dislocated shoulder. In just the second game in Kraken history, the newest NHL franchise developed a new rival. February 9 will be the first time the Kraken visit Prudential Center since that incident nearly 16 months earlier.
